Output 7de72160974d32f99db7689fd81e8e032efcbc2aaaf9eb0f4e9a4bbd07d2f74c:2

value
690000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 221c61e73e3c7f2ee9c9a6d6ef78136e2f232efe OP_EQUAL
address
34oNu7TSoaE5Us6V6zkqoHPxe1f8kN8o6c
transaction
7de72160974d32f99db7689fd81e8e032efcbc2aaaf9eb0f4e9a4bbd07d2f74c
confirmations
373814
spent
true